1. A programmable media processor comprising:

  • a general purpose processor architecture, capable of operation independent of another host processor, having a virtual memory addressing unit, an instruction path and a data path;

    an external interface operable to receive data from an external source and communicate the received data over the data path;

    a cache operable to retain data communicated between the external interface and the data path;

    at least one register file configurable to receive and store data from the data path and to communicate the stored data to the data path; and

    a multi-precision execution unit coupled to the data path, the multi-precision execution unit configurable to dynamically partition data received from the data path to account for an elemental width of the data wherein the elemental width of the data is equal to or narrower than the data path, the multi-precision execution unit being capable of performing group floating-point operations on multiple operands in partitioned fields of operand registers and returning catenated results.
